Bubble: Bubble is a no-code web application development platform that allows anyone to build full-stack web apps without coding. Bubble uses a visual programming interface and point-and-click tools to develop the front and back ends of web applications.

Sawmill: Sawmill is a log analysis software that provides real-time analysis of log data to monitor application and network performance. It helps identify errors, security threats, and usage trends through customizable reports and alerts.

Key Features Comparison

Bubble
Bubble Features
  • Visual programming interface
  • Drag and drop interface
  • Point and click tools for front-end and back-end development
  • Database and hosting built-in
  • Collaboration tools
  • Responsive design
  • Plugins and integrations
Sawmill
Sawmill Features
  • Real-time log analysis
  • Customizable dashboards and reports
  • Alerts for anomalies and errors
  • Support for wide range of log formats
  • Data filtering and correlation
  • Role-based access control

Pros & Cons Analysis

Bubble
Bubble
Pros
  • No coding required
  • Fast development
  • Intuitive interface
  • Great for prototyping
  • Active community support
Cons
  • Steep learning curve initially
  • Limited customization compared to code
  • Can be expensive for complex apps
  • Not ideal for advanced developers
Sawmill
Sawmill
Pros
  • Powerful log analytics capabilities
  • Easy to set up and use
  • Scales to handle large log volumes
  • Integrates with many data sources
  • Flexible licensing options
Cons
  • Can be resource intensive for very large deployments
  • Limited native support for some newer log formats
  • Advanced features may require custom development
  • Not ideal for non-technical users
